Technical Specifications

Side-by-side comparison of Core i5-10500T and Core i7-8700T

Intel

Core i5-10500T

The Core i5-10500T is manufactured by Intel. It was released in 1 April 2020 (5 years ago). It features 6 cores and 12 threads. Base frequency is 2.3 GHz, with boost up to 3.8 GHz. L3 cache: 12 MB Intel® Smart Cache. Built on 14 nm process technology. Socket: LGA1200. Thermal design power (TDP): 35 Watt. Memory support: DDR4-2666. Passmark benchmark score: 10,140 points. Launch price was $149.

Intel

Core i7-8700T

The Core i7-8700T is manufactured by Intel. It was released in 2 April 2018 (7 years ago). It is based on the Coffee Lake (2017−2019) architecture. It features 6 cores and 12 threads. Base frequency is 2.4 GHz, with boost up to 4 GHz. L3 cache: 12 MB (total). L2 cache: 256K (per core). Built on 14 nm process technology. Socket: LGA1151. Thermal design power (TDP): 35 Watt. Memory support: DDR4-2666. Passmark benchmark score: 10,213 points. Launch price was $303.

Processing Power

Both the Core i5-10500T and Core i7-8700T share an identical 6-core/12-thread configuration. Boost clocks reach 3.8 GHz on the Core i5-10500T versus 4 GHz on the Core i7-8700T — a 5.1% clock advantage for the Core i7-8700T (base: 2.3 GHz vs 2.4 GHz). The Core i7-8700T is built on the Coffee Lake (2017−2019) architecture. In PassMark, the Core i5-10500T scores 10,140 against the Core i7-8700T's 10,213 — a 0.7% lead for the Core i7-8700T. L3 cache: 12 MB Intel® Smart Cache on the Core i5-10500T vs 12 MB (total) on the Core i7-8700T.

Memory & Platform

The Core i5-10500T uses the LGA1200 socket (PCIe 3.0), while the Core i7-8700T uses LGA1151 (PCIe 3.0) — making them incompatible on the same motherboard.

Value Analysis

The Core i5-10500T launched at $226 MSRP, while the Core i7-8700T debuted at $303. At current prices ($80 vs $196), the Core i5-10500T is $116 cheaper. In terms of value (PassMark points per dollar), the Core i5-10500T delivers 126.8 pts/$ vs 52.1 pts/$ for the Core i7-8700T — making the Core i5-10500T the 83.5% better value option.
